How to Choose an Offshore Bank: Four Key Pillars

  1. Jurisdiction Quality & Stability

Imagine the foundation of your house. If the soil beneath it shifts, no walls or roof will hold. A bank’s jurisdiction is that soil. Countries like Switzerland, Singapore, and Liechtenstein are prized for political calm, predictable courts, and strong deposit insurance. They are also Basel III compliant, which means they meet international banking standards on capital and liquidity buffers.

Other jurisdictions, such as Luxembourg or Liechtenstein, balance discretion with pro-business regulation. But beware of states that appear on blacklists or face ongoing instability—what looks like a bargain could turn into quicksand.

  1. Bank Health & Liquidity

A bank’s strength is often measured by its Tier 1 capital ratio—its cushion against losses. Established Swiss institutions such as Swissquote (tech-driven and investor-friendly) or boutique houses like Syz Bank (personalized wealth management) maintain buffers far above the minimums. The healthier the bank, the calmer you’ll sleep at night.

Diversification also matters. Does the bank only offer a transactional account, or can it provide investments, custody, and estate planning? The broader the service, the more resilient your financial base.

  1. Ease of Account Opening & Service

In the past, you had to fly across oceans and carry briefcases of documents with you to take advantage of offshore banking. In 2025, you can onboard via secure video calls in most cases and use a digital signature. There are still banks that require in-person visits, though. If you choose a premium bank, it will assign a dedicated relationship manager to you, who will act like a financial concierge to guide you through investments or credit facilities.

  1. Non-Resident & Business Friendliness

Offshore banks worth their salt don’t just welcome individuals—they accommodate businesses, trusts, and family offices. Multi-currency accounts, SWIFT transfers, and flexible compliance teams help non-residents operate smoothly. Switzerland, Cyprus, and the Bahamas continue to rank high for corporate friendliness, with many banks ready to serve foreign-owned IBCs and holding structures.

What Offshore Banks Typically Require

Opening an offshore account isn’t like opening a neighborhood checking account. Regulations designed to prevent fraud and money laundering mean you’ll need to provide:

  • Passport, proof of address, and sometimes a second ID or CV.
  • Source of funds documentation (salary slips, contracts, or company records).
  • Minimum deposits, which range from a few thousand to $250,000 or more in elite private banks.
  • References from lawyers, accountants, or your current bank.
  • Incorporation papers and shareholder details if you’re applying for a corporate account.

The process is rigorous, but it’s also part of what protects clients. Legitimate institutions operate within transparent, regulated frameworks.

Red Flags to Watch For

Not every shiny brochure leads to safe waters. Keep your distance from:

  • Unregulated fintechs posing as banks. They may offer flashy apps, but lack deposit insurance.
  • Banks in unstable jurisdictions. If a country appears on FATF’s high-risk list, expect trouble when transferring money.
  • Institutions with poor reputations. Past scandals can haunt future clients.
  • Unrealistic promises. “Anonymous accounts” and “guaranteed no taxes” are often traps.
  • Hidden fees. Always request a clear schedule of charges.

The Offshore Banks of 2025

  • For high-net-worth clients: UBS, Julius Baer, Pictet, Sempione, and Capital Security Bank in the Cook Islands. UBS, now integrating Credit Suisse, offers a rare blend of liquidity, discretion, and tailored legacy planning.
  • For remote onboarding: Syz Bank and Swissquote in Switzerland; Capital Union Bank in the Bahamas/UAE; and International Merchant Bank in Nevis.
  • For digital nomads: European EMIs like Bilderlings and Paylar, or global providers such as AirWallex in Hong Kong. Pairing an EMI with a fully insured bank adds resilience.
  • For U.S. citizens needing hybrid setups: Citi International Banking in Singapore, UBS in Switzerland, or regulated providers in Hong Kong and the UK—all FATCA-compliant.
  • For European access and stability: Julius Baer, Syz, and LGT in Liechtenstein, plus the Bank of Cyprus. Each offers SEPA participation and euro accounts.

Amid this landscape, some clients mix structures—perhaps holding a Gibraltar company for EU access while keeping liquid assets in Switzerland. This strategy blends regulatory familiarity with financial discretion. Similarly, pairing EMIs with traditional banks allows mobility without sacrificing security. Navigating Toward Your Bank

Finding the right offshore bank is less about chasing “the best” and more about matching your unique needs:

  • If you want wealth management and privacy: look to Switzerland or Liechtenstein.
  • If remote setup is your priority: consider Nevis or the Bahamas.
  • If you’re a digital nomad: EMIs in Lithuania or Hong Kong fit the bill.
  • If you’re U.S.-based and need FATCA-compliant access: Singapore and Switzerland are top choices.

Here’s a quick snapshot:

Priority Recommended Jurisdictions
Private banking & asset protection Switzerland, Liechtenstein, Bahamas, Cook Islands, Nevis
Easy remote setup for high balances Switzerland, Bahamas
Fast & simple for nomads EMIs in Lithuania, Hong Kong, Singapore
Hybrid US ↔ offshore Singapore, Switzerland, UK
EU euro account stability Switzerland, Liechtenstein, Cyprus
